PROCITY
A standalone, procedurally generated, fully walkable 90s-Australian shopping town — every building enterable (the Vuntra City trick), every interior seeded and themed: record stores, op shops, toy shops, book barns, video rental, pawnbrokers, milk bars, market stalls. Built on the proven house stack (three.js r175 vendored, plain JS, no build step) and the asset DNA of 90sDJsim + thriftgod. v1 is the system; the GODVERSE/BaseGod real-item content plugs in later.

v4.0 — THE REAL MAP: the towns are the product
23 real Australian towns — 1,210 real shops, every state and territory — on their actual streets. Not "inspired by": Fitzroy's shops sit on Fitzroy's roads, at their real positions, because the pipeline eats OpenStreetMap and marches it through the same CityPlan contract the procedural town uses. Pick one from the in-HUD selector and walk it. Everything built across v1–v3 comes along unchanged — the venues and their seeded week of gigs, the 4-piece band with the seated drummer, the crowd that follows you into the pub, the interiors behind every door, weather, the tram — because they all hang off the plan contract and never had to know the geography got real.
The towns run from meccas (Fitzroy, 160 shops) to the thin tail (12), at real retail density: the
secondhand heroes keep their footfall while the street around them gets ~4× busier — texture, never a
takeover. Venues bias to the retail heart. The tram only runs where it fronts a real high street (elsewhere
it was honestly "a highway bus", so it's fenced). Everything stays deterministic from the seed, silent
under ?noassets=1, and ?classic=1 still boots the exact v2 town, byte-identical forever (0x3fa36874).

v5.0-alpha — THE FIRST REAL CRATE: the shops get real too
v4 made the towns real. v5 makes the shops real — and the first one is standing.
Boot ?plansrc=osm&town=redhill_godverse&stock=real, walk down Musgrave Road into Monster Robot
Party (147 Musgrave Rd, Red Hill, Brisbane — a real record shop), and riffle its crate. The records in
it are that shop's real stock: 120 real records off its real point-of-sale, real covers, real titles,
real prices. Buy one and the wallet debits what the sticker says. It's gone for the session and back next
boot — because until the live tier lands, the crate is a file, not a shop's ledger.
Stock is a data tier now, exactly like assets — each rung fully playable, each degrading softly to the one below, so the game never depends on a server to be a game:
| tier | what | deterministic? |
|---|---|---|
| 0 · parody | seeded canvas sleeves (v1) — any boot, always works | yes — the QA baseline |
| 1 · static real | per-shop atlases baked from the shop's own POS | yes — atlases are files |
| 2 · live GODVERSE | live stock, sold-means-gone (design ratified, not built) | no — by design |
The offline law: the server enriches, never gates. ?noassets=1 still fetches zero bytes and plays
silent-and-fine; a shop whose atlas is missing falls soft to parody rather than borrowing someone else's
crate; and ?classic=1 still boots the exact v2 town, byte-identical forever (0x3fa36874). The
world stays seeded and golden-gated — only the stock inside it is data.
